geometer

Geometer (noun) means a mathematician who specializes in geometry.

noun
1
A mathematician who specializes in geometry.
2
Any species of geometrid moth (family Geometridae).

Etymology

From Middle English gemeter, geometer, ultimately from Late Latin geōmetrēs, from Ancient Greek γεωμέτρης (geōmétrēs), from γῆ (gê, “earth”) + μετρέω (metréō, “to measure”).
